Hi, I`m Amy, a psychology graduate with a teaching diploma and a passion for supporting young people with maths. I am a professional full time tutor so work with around 30 students a week.

I have worked in the education sector for over 10 years, including working in schools, managing a tuition centre and as a private tutor. I have always enjoyed maths (algebra was my favourite lesson when I was in school) so my lessons are relaxed and fun. I believe it is important to not only provide support for the topics the student is currently learning in school, but also what they covered previously but never fully understood, as well as topics they have not seen before so they can feel confident when they cover them in school. I always aim to balance these three approaches to tuition.

Experience: The final year of my degree focused heavily on education as well as a child`s social and linguistic development. I try to use this information to enhance my teaching style, particularly with my younger students.

After graduating, I worked in 2 schools. During this time I was often needed to run activities in both literacy and maths. This sparked my interest in private tuition, so I spent the next few years working as a private tutor supporting dozens of families with children from year 1 to year 11. This venture taught me the importance of boosting confidence in students through praise and building relationships with them, as well as the impact this can have on their results.

I decided to leave self-employment for a couple of years and joined a tuition centre in Camberley. While working there I ran multiple group tuition sessions with children in both primary and secondary school, and also trained other tutors how to best support our students. However, I felt that the responsibility of running a whole centre reduced the impact I was directly making on a child`s learning, which is why I returned to full time private tuition in 2018 and now have over 30 students who I work with each week. The highlight so far has to be helping one of my students increase her grades from a 4 in her November mock exams to achieving a 7 in her final GCSE exams.

To increase my knowledge and skill as a private tutor, in 2019 I studied a Teaching Diploma in my spare time. During this venture I learnt more about specific teaching methodologies and activities to use in the classroom which I adapt to the home environment. I have also completed a level 4 diploma in working with special educational needs students (SEND) as well as a level 2 Teaching Assistant diploma.
